Ward, Cynthia A.; And Others – 1987
This study examines the issues of teaching out-of-field and the issuance of emergency certificates in Mississippi school districts as well as student-teacher ratios in schools and the problem of a shortage of minority teachers. The implications inherent in these issues are discussed along with recommendations for solutions to the problems. Data…
